Miscellaneous Information for Point Pleasant ...

The Federal government has assigned various identifying codes to each community, county and state. At one time or another, the US Census Bureau has used one (or more) of the following identifiers when referring to either Clermont County or the community of Point Pleasant:

  • The GNIS Codes ...
    • The current system of identification is called the Geographic Names Information System (GNIS). The following GNIS codes relate to Point Pleasant:
    • GNIS ID for Point Pleasant: 1049098
    • GNIS ID for Clermont County: 1074025
    • GNIS ID for State of Ohio: 1085497
  • Misc. Census Codes ...
    • Point Pleasant is located in Census Region #2 (the Midwest Region) and Division #3 (the East North-Central Division).
